linux c字符连接,C 语言实例
生活随笔
收集整理的這篇文章主要介紹了
linux c字符连接,C 语言实例
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
指針方法:
#include
int main()
{
char str1[100], str2[100], *p = str1,n = 0;
printf("請輸入第一個字符串:");
scanf("%s", str1);
printf("請輸入第二個字符串:");
scanf("%s", str2);
while (*p++ != '\0');/*移動指針到str1尾*/
--p;//回退一個單元,以便覆蓋str1末的'\0p;//回退一個單元,以便覆蓋str1末的'\0'
while (str2[n] != '\0')
{
*p++ = str2[n];//將str2接到str1末
++n;
};
*p = '\0';//拼接完成,手動為str1末添上結束標記
printf("結果為:\n%s\n\n",str1);
return 0;
}
kisushotto
kisushotto
kis***otto@163.com2年前 (2019-04-21)
總結
以上是生活随笔為你收集整理的linux c字符连接,C 语言实例的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: java 动态执行代码_java中动态执
- 下一篇: 管理文件系统